What is a fix & flip loan and why is it ideal for Logan AR?

A fix & flip loan is a short-term, asset-based loan specifically designed for investors purchasing residential properties with the intention of renovating and reselling them quickly. They are ideal for the Logan AR market because they offer the speed and flexibility needed to acquire properties in various conditions, fund necessary repairs, and execute your strategy without the delays of traditional bank financing.

Do you require an appraisal for Logan AR fix & flip properties?

To expedite the fix & flip loan process, we often utilize BPOs (Broker's Price Opinions) or conduct our own internal valuations. Our valuation methods are based on recent comparable sales and our extensive experience in the Logan County, AR residential real estate market, allowing us to move quickly without waiting for a lengthy traditional appraisal.
